patzBoston College alumnus Harry Patz, Jr. has published The Naive Guys: A Memoir of Friendship, Love and Tech in the Early 1990s (Gondolin Advisors LLC, 2014), a novel that follows BC graduate Mark Amici as he makes his way in New York City in the early 1990s. With a trio of wingmen (Pete, Sally and Kostas), Mark searches for love, tries to truly understand his family, and navigates the pitfalls of corporate machinations. Patz has also contributed the short story, “Off Season,” to The Moving Pen: A Nantucket Atheneum Writer’s Group Anthology.  For more from Patz, follow him on Twitter.
